They worked like beavers all night long, and it was long after daybreak before they had the wheel replaced by a new one, and the machinery put in order.
Pomp prepared breakfast, after partaking of which they took turns at sleeping.
Frank stood first watch.
He raised the Pegasus in the air.
The new dynamo wheel acted stiffly at first, but finally got into good working order and the engine traveled properly again.
Keeping a constant lookout for the steamer, the young inventor ran the engine down to the Arabian Sea.
Barney relieved him of the wheel.
The Pegasus was headed for Ceylon.
Night fell upon the sea.
Nothing had been seen of the Rover yet.
